Q: Is 2,514,395 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,514,395 is a composite number.

Why is 2,514,395 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,514,395 can be evenly divided by 1 5 13 65 101 383 505 1,313 1,915 4,979 6,565 24,895 38,683 193,415 502,879 and 2,514,395, with no remainder.

Since 2,514,395 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,514,395, it is a composite number.
